I've had this blue/green ricordia for 4-5 months. Its been very generally very happy, but in the last 3 days its been receding and has pulled its self way back in to a hole. Sorry for the bad photo, but you can also see another ricordia just below that is still out and inflated.

I have a large torch (its becoming a monster!) that may occasionally brush the ricordia, but only very occasionally when the flow is *just* right.

Is the torch the cause of this? Any suggestions on how to relocate the ricordia when its this far into a hole?

Very possible that the torch stung it and it's receded back because of that. Only thing you can really do is give it time to recover.
